NAME


MX-calibrate - Validate detector position for MX beamlines

DESCRIPTION


Calibrate automatically a set of frames taken at various sample-detector distance. Return
the linear regression of the fit in funtion of the samplesetector distance.

positional arguments:
FILE List of files to calibrate

optional arguments:
-h, --help
show this help message and exit

-V, --version
show program's version number and exit

-v, --verbose
switch to debug/verbose mode

-c FILE, --calibrant FILE
file containing d-spacing of the calibrant reference sample (MANDATORY)

-w WAVELENGTH, --wavelength WAVELENGTH
wavelength of the X-Ray beam in Angstrom

-e ENERGY, --energy ENERGY
energy of the X-Ray beam in keV (hc=12.398419292keV.A)

-P POLARIZATION_FACTOR, --polarization POLARIZATION_FACTOR
polarization factor, from -1 (vertical) to +1 (horizontal), default is 0,
synchrotrons are around 0.95

-b BACKGROUND, --background BACKGROUND
Automatic background subtraction if no value are provided

-d DARK, --dark DARK
list of dark images to average and subtract

-f FLAT, --flat FLAT
list of flat images to average and divide

-s SPLINE, --spline SPLINE
spline file describing the detector distortion

-p PIXEL, --pixel PIXEL
size of the pixel in micron

-D DETECTOR_NAME, --detector DETECTOR_NAME
Detector name (instead of pixel size+spline)

-m MASK, --mask MASK
file containing the mask (for image reconstruction)

--filter FILTER
select the filter, either mean(default), max or median

--saturation SATURATION
consider all pixel>max*(1-saturation) as saturated and reconstruct them

-r MAX_RINGS, --ring MAX_RINGS
maximum number of rings to extract

--weighted
weight fit by intensity

-l DISTANCE, --distance DISTANCE
sample-detector distance in millimeter

--tilt Allow initially detector tilt to be refined (rot1, rot2, rot3). Default: Activated

--no-tilt
Deactivated tilt refinement and set all rotation to 0

--dist DIST
sample-detector distance in meter

--poni1 PONI1
poni1 coordinate in meter

--poni2 PONI2
poni2 coordinate in meter

--rot1 ROT1
rot1 in radians

--rot2 ROT2
rot2 in radians

--rot3 ROT3
rot3 in radians

--fix-dist
fix the distance parameter

--free-dist
free the distance parameter

--fix-poni1
fix the poni1 parameter

--free-poni1
free the poni1 parameter

--fix-poni2
fix the poni2 parameter

--free-poni2
free the poni2 parameter

--fix-rot1
fix the rot1 parameter

--free-rot1
free the rot1 parameter

--fix-rot2
fix the rot2 parameter

--free-rot2
free the rot2 parameter

--fix-rot3
fix the rot3 parameter

--free-rot3
free the rot3 parameter

--fix-wavelength
fix the wavelength parameter

--free-wavelength
free the wavelength parameter

--no-gui
force the program to run without a Graphical interface

--gui force the program to run with a Graphical interface

--no-interactive
force the program to run and exit without prompting for refinements

--interactive
force the program to prompt for refinements

--peak-picker PEAKPICKER
Uses the 'massif', 'blob' or 'watershed' peak-picker algorithm (default: blob)

This tool has been developed for ESRF MX-beamlines where an acceptable calibration is
usually present is the header of the image. PyFAI reads it and does a "recalib" on each of
them before exporting a linear regression of all parameters versus this distance.
